#ff150f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#ff150f is composed of 100% red, 8.2% green and 5.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 91.8% magenta, 94.1% yellow and 0% black. It has a hue angle of 1.5 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 52.9%. #ff150f color hex could be obtained by blending #ff2a1e with #ff0000. Closest websafe color is: #ff0000.

Shades and Tints of #ff150f

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0f0000 is the darkest color, while #fffbfa is the lightest one.
